Abstract
The invention discloses a pair of flat tongs capable of clamping slender and thin-wall workpieces. The pair of flat tongs comprises a fixed jaw, a movable jaw, a fixed tong body, a second fixed jaw plate and a second movable jaw plate, wherein the movable jaw is slidingly connected with the fixed tong body through a screw rod, and can be pushed to move along the fixed tong body by the screw rod; the fixed jaw is connected with the fixed tong body in a fastening manner; the second fixed jaw plate and the second movable jaw plate are fixed on the fixed jaw and the movable jaw respectively through inner hexagon bolts; and at least two steps perpendicular to each other are arranged on the inner sides of the end parts of the second fixed jaw plate and the second movable jaw plate. According to the pair of flat tongs, at least two steps perpendicular to each other are arranged on the inner sides of the end parts of the second fixed jaw plate and the second movable jaw plate, so that the slender and thin-wall workpieces can be clamped by the combination of the steps, and the pair of flat tongs clamps stably and reliably, and is short in auxiliary time and high in processing accuracy.
Description
Technical field
The present invention relates to a kind of improvement of flat-nose pliers, but refer in particular to the flat-nose pliers of the long and narrow and thin-wall workpiece of a kind of clamping.
Background technology
Flat-nose pliers is a kind of universal fixturing, and the workpiece that is suitable for small-medium size and regular shape is installed, and by being fixed on the platen, being used for holding workpiece carries out machining.Usually utilize the workpiece size of flat-nose pliers clamping generally to be no more than the width of jaw, otherwise the position that is processed can interfere with jaw; Moreover the machined surface of workpiece must exceed jaw, needs pad to go up the contour cushion block narrower than workpiece, that thickness is suitable and machining accuracy is higher below, in case workpiece takes place to become flexible in process, influences machining accuracy.Flat-nose pliers as shown in Figure 1 comprises regular jaw 1, moving jaw 2, fixedly vice body 5, first is decided the jaw plate 3a and the first movable clamp port plate 4a; Described moving jaw 2 and fixedly vice body 5 be slidingly connected by leading screw 6, described moving jaw 2 can be promoted to move along fixing vice body 5 by screw mandrel 6; Described regular jaw 1 and fixedly vice body 5 be fastenedly connected, first decides jaw plate 3a and the first movable clamp port plate 4a is separately fixed on regular jaw 1 and the moving jaw 2 by hexagon socket head cap screw; Described first decide jaw plate 3a, the first movable clamp port plate 4a is respectively tabular; The flat-nose pliers of this structure, one, for the processing of long and narrow workpiece, because its size has exceeded the clamping range of deciding jaw plate and movable clamp port plate, the effect that workpiece is subjected to cutting force is easy to the meeting run-off the straight, is difficult to clamp, and can't satisfy processing request; Its two, for the processing of thin-wall part, because the rigidity deficiency, the workpiece below needs contour cushion block to prop up reality, makes workpiece produce distortion to avoid clamping force, and is higher to the requirement on machining accuracy of contour cushion block, so workpiece time is longer, and occurs waste product easily, working (machining) efficiency is extremely low.
